Because of the nature of our work for which you are applying, this post is exempt from the provision of the act, section 4 (2) of the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(exemptions order 1975). Applicants are therefore not entitled to withhold information about convictions, which for other purposes are considered ‘spent’ and, in the event of employment, any failure to disclose such convictions will result in withdrawal of the offer of employment or dismissal. Having a criminal record will not necessarily bar you from working with us. This will depend on the nature of the position and the circumstances and the background of your offences.
